#5c340d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5c340d is composed of 36.1% red, 20.4%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.5% magenta, 85.9%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 29.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 20.6%. #5c340d color hex could be obtained by blending #b8681a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#5c340d color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#5c340d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5c340d has RGB values of R:92, G:52,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.86,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 6042637.

Shades and Tints of #5c340d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060301 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5c340d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#383431 is the less saturated color, while #683401 is the most saturated one.
